The HI-TAK bonding method.
The loose holes applied to the special foundation follow various behaviors and demonstrate advanced seismic isolation properties.
The "HI-TAK Joint Construction Method" is a next-generation seismic isolation joint method that can be installed on various structures. It accommodates stone and various tiles, achieving design diversity. In particular, it can also be applied to ALC and extruded cement boards, which have previously had restrictions on exterior materials.
